Performance advantages of PMI FDDC2515 ball screw
High transmission efficiency: The transmission efficiency of ball screw is much higher than that of ordinary sliding screw, which is due to the low friction resistance and energy loss of the ball during rolling. PMI FDDC2515 ball screw further improves the transmission efficiency by optimizing the ball circulation system and thread design, and can achieve higher output speed and greater load capacity at the same input power. For example, in an automated production line, the high transmission efficiency PMI FDDC2515 ball screw can improve production efficiency and reduce energy consumption.
High-precision positioning: The PMI FDDC2515 model ball screw has a high-precision thread and an advanced ball circulation system, which can achieve precise linear motion positioning. Its positioning accuracy can reach the micron level, meeting the needs of equipment with extremely high precision requirements, such as semiconductor manufacturing equipment, precision measuring instruments, etc.
High load-bearing capacity: Due to the use of high-quality materials and reasonable structural design, the PMI FDDC2515 ball screw has a high load-bearing capacity. It can withstand large axial and radial loads and is suitable for various heavy-duty working conditions. In the fields of machining equipment, lifting equipment, etc., the load-bearing capacity of the ball screw is an important performance indicator.
